The English Language segment of the IBPS PO exam tests a candidate's ability to read attentively, use correct grammar, apply vocabulary accurately, and reason verbally. The Prelims focus on understanding passages and language basics, while the Mains include a writing task—essay and letter—that reflects real-world communication needs.
Imagine preparing for conversations, emails, or reports in a professional setting—this section enhances your ability to read with intent, choose the right words, catch grammar slips, and express thoughts clearly. These are everyday skills a PO will use on the job to deliver clear customer communication and internal documentation.
